Folly Farm Holiday Park is a fantastic addition to the Evermore Lodge Holidays Collection, perfect for an unforgettable family escape.

Nestled in the picturesque and family-friendly Pembrokeshire in South West Wales, this park offers so much more than just beautiful surroundings.

It’s home to Folly Farm, one of the UK’s top attractions, where zoo and farm animals are practically on your doorstep! Imagine waking up and spending your day exploring over 750 animals, from majestic giraffes to playful penguins, all within walking distance from your luxurious accommodation.

And for an extra thrill, you may even hear Hugo the resident lion and his pride roaring from your lodge, adding a touch of wild adventure to your stay!
Each accommodation type has been carefully crafted to complement the varied offerings within the attraction, ensuring your stay reflects the magic and fun of Folly Farm.

Choose from themed luxury lodges, charming Showman’s Wagons, exotic Twiga Tents, or even Folly View, a spacious house that sleeps up to 10 people—ideal for larger families or groups.

Every stay has been designed with families in mind, featuring quirky touches and comforts to enhance your experience.

For families, the fun doesn’t stop with your accommodation.

Folly Farm offers unlimited entry to its attraction, where you can meet farmyard favourites and rare breeds at the Jolly Barn, explore the exotic on the world class zoo, create memories on the 17 vintage fairground rides, or let the kids explore the eight adventure play areas spread across the park’s 120 acres.

There are also plenty of places to eat at Folly Farm , ensuring that you’re well-fed and energized for a full day of fun.

It’s the ultimate combination of entertainment, education, and adventure, all on your doorstep.

Folly Farm Holiday Park’s location is just as impressive.

Only ten minutes from the charming seaside resort of Saundersfoot and 15 minutes from the iconic fishing town of Tenby, you’ll have easy access to Pembrokeshire’s stunning coastline.

With 52 pristine beaches and 186 miles of coast path, it’s the perfect spot for families seeking outdoor adventures and breathtaking scenery.

Please note: Entry to Folly Farm is included in the price of your break for luxury lodges and Folly View only.

For bookings made from 1st January 2025, entry to Folly Farm will no longer be included with the Glamping products (Showman’s Wagons and Twiga Tents).

However, a special offer on Folly Farm tickets will be available to those guests and can be purchased when checking-in at the holiday park.

All rides incur additional charges but individual holiday park guests get a 50% on ride wristbands.

The attraction will be closed Monday to Friday from 04 November 2024 to 15 February 2025 and from 03 November 2025 until 14 February 2026.

It will remain open on Saturdays and Sundays.

The price of the luxury lodges during this time reflects the fact the attraction is not open.

If visiting the attraction is an important part of your stay then make sure you book a weekend break during these periods.

We had a lovely family holiday at Folly Farm, staying at Folly View House just outside the park itself. The welcome we received on arrival was a lovely touch, with some delightful Welsh treats to help us settle in. The house was immaculately clean, with plenty of towels, toilet rolls, etc. provided in each room and bathroom. The kitchen was well-equipped, with ample plates, cups, and utensils for a large family. The dishwasher was a real blessing. The grounds around the house were immaculate, and as described, the hot tub was serviced daily to ensure the water was safe to use; we even saw the team empty it at the end of our stay. On the day of our arrival, we received a call to check whether we had settled in and to see if there was anything more they could do for us. There were only a couple of minor negatives, but nothing that caused any significant concern. One was the lack of provision of a firm, slightly elevated armchair in the lounge. The house has an accessible bedroom and bathroom on the ground floor, which were perfect for my 84-year-old mother, with enough space for her mobility scooter. However, there was nowhere for her to sit comfortably in the lounge, as the furniture was all too low. Additionally, it would have been better to have single beds in the first-floor bedroom rather than bunk beds. As a result, two members of our party, both over six feet tall, had to sleep on the second floor, where the roof slopes significantly, meaning they could only stand upright in the middle of the room. As I said, these were small issues that didn’t spoil the holiday but could be addressed to further improve the experience. The park itself was great for families of all ages and ability. Everywhere was clean and well maintained and we were impressed with the amount of indoor activities to cater for the British weather. Lastly the location of the park was great for visiting lovely seaside towns such as Tenby and Saundersfoot.
